Anonymous Donor Performs Christmas Miracle at Downers Grove Goodwill

A man and his family paid for customers' purchases and gave $50 to each Goodwill employee working Christmas Eve.

A man and his family walked into the Downers Grove Goodwill on Christmas Eve and performed a miracle of holiday generosity, according to mySuburbanLife.com.

The donor bought $150 of items for customers in the store, Suburban Life reported, and he gave the seven working Goodwill staff members $50.

The staff will use the money for a pizza party in January for all employees.
